At its bottom, the trachea (another name for the windpipe) branches into two tubes called bronchi, which lead into the lungs.
The larynx is the voice box. It is connected to the windpipe. The oesophagus, like the windpipe, is a tube that runs through the neck. The lungs are the ballon like structure in the chest.
